  3. Victoria University of Wellington (Māori: Te Herenga Waka) is a public research university in Wellington, New Zealand. It was established in 1897 by Act of Parliament, and was a constituent college of the University of New Zealand.

  6. Victoria University of Wellington was established in 1897. The university has three campuses across Wellington: Kelburn, Pipitea and Te Aro with the Wellington School of Business and Government located on the Pipitea campus, close to Parliament and the central business district.
